Transaction aba89396ce3388dc0efe8d6e5f0b52a1537584fbab0ac60718ef24ce7f0cf51a
1 Input
1 Output
-
aba89396ce3388dc0efe8d6e5f0b52a1537584fbab0ac60718ef24ce7f0cf51a:0
- value
- 151885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98b220dbfe0c850ec19803ddb646fcd0a990046b OP_EQUAL
- address
- 3FcQ2H2hpHQra62Wo14nTKdKZRLf4Hfbv9